Ladakh in July 2023

  1. Day 1: Leh Palace
    10 minutes (2.6 km) from Leh

    In the morning, visit the Leh Palace, built in the 17th century, to learn about the history of the Ladakh region. In the afternoon, visit the Shanti Stupa, a white-domed Buddhist stupa that offers panoramic views of Leh. In the evening, explore the Leh Bazaar, a bustling market with a wide range of handicrafts and souvenirs.

  2. Day 2: Hemis Monastery
    1 hour 20 minutes (41.9 km) from Leh

    In the morning, drive to the Hemis Monastery, the largest and wealthiest Buddhist monastery in Ladakh. In the afternoon, visit the Thiksey Monastery, a 12-story complex with amazing views of the Indus Valley. In the evening, return to Leh for dinner and relaxation.

  3. Day 3: Nubra Valley
    4 hours 30 minutes (120.0 km) from Leh

    In the morning, drive to the Nubra Valley, a high-altitude desert famous for its sand dunes and double-humped camels. In the afternoon, visit the Diskit Monastery, a 14th-century monastery famous for its giant statue of Maitreya Buddha. In the evening, enjoy a bonfire and stargazing in your campsite.

  4. Day 4: Pangong Lake
    5 hours 30 minutes (224.0 km) from Nubra Valley

    In the morning, drive to the Pangong Lake, a beautiful lake shared by India and China. In the afternoon, enjoy a picnic lunch by the lake and admire the stunning scenery. In the evening, return to your campsite for dinner and relaxation.

  5. Day 5: Tso Moriri Lake
    6 hours 30 minutes (215.0 km) from Pangong Lake

    In the morning, drive to the Tso Moriri Lake, a high-altitude mountain lake famous for its crystal-clear waters and birdwatching opportunities. In the afternoon, visit the Karzok Monastery, a 15th-century Buddhist monastery with stunning views of the lake. In the evening, return to your campsite for dinner and relaxation.

  6. Day 6: Magnetic Hill
    5 hours 30 minutes (230.0 km) from Tso Moriri Lake

    In the morning, drive to the Magnetic Hill, a mysterious gravitational hill where vehicles appear to defy gravity. In the afternoon, visit the Gurudwara Pathar Sahib, a beautiful Sikh shrine built in 1517. In the evening, return to Leh for dinner and relaxation.

Recommendations

If you have extra time, consider visiting the Alchi Monastery or the Zanskar Valley. There are also several trekking routes available for adventurous travelers. To maximize your fun, try the local cuisine, which includes momos, thukpa, and butter tea, and interact with the friendly locals.
